For the Detailed Photovoltaic model, before you run a parametric analysis on
Desired DC-AC Ratio (desired_dc_ac_ratio) or
Desired Array Size (desired_size), be sure to check
Estimate Subarray 1 configuration on the System Design page. Otherwise when you run a parametric simulation, it will appear that changing the DC-AC ratio or system size has no effect on results.
For example, here are results for a parametric simulation on system size
without checking the estimate Subarray 1 configuration option, where you can see that the annual energy and net present value do not vary with the desired sytem size:
By adding the System Nameplate DC Rating (nameplate_dc_rating) output to the list, you can see that SAM did not vary the actual size of the system:
Now, if we rerun the parametric simulation after checking
Estimate Subarray 1 configuration on the System Design page, we get the results we expected:
If you are modeling a system with more than one subarray and want to do a parametric analysis on system size or DC-AC ratio, then you will have to adjust the numbers of modules in each subarray, and possibly the number of inverters:
Subarray 1 modules per string (subarray1_modules_per_string)
Subarray 2 modules per string (subarray2_modules_per_string)
Subarray 3 modules per string (subarray3_modules_per_string)
Subarray 4 modules per string (subarray4_modules_per_string)
Number of parallel strings 1 (subarray1_nstrings)
Number of parallel strings 2 (subarray2_nstrings)
Number of parallel strings 3 (subarray3_nstrings)
Number of parallel strings 4 (subarray4_nstrings)
Number of Inverters (inverter_count)
